Description
The introduction of safe working practices has often foundered on the belief that industrial accidents are caused by careless workers. Against a background of dramatised incidents, doctors, lawyers workers and trade union representatives argue that health and safety issues arise out of workplace procedures that have their causes beyond the responsibility of individual workers. ‘The Myth of the Careless Worker’ dispels the myth that work accidents are caused by carelessness and illustrates the way that the causes of accidents can be identified and resolved.
